The Opera Awards selected a prestigious group of Orchestras for the award for best Opera Orchestra. Three European groups were chosen and one American was selected. The four orchestras are known for the range of repertoire and their ability to collaborate with different conductors.

Mariinsky Theatre-The Mariinsky Theatre Orchestra is also known as the Kirov and is located in the Mariinsky theatre in St. Petersburg. Their current leader is Valery Gergiev who brought the orchestra to prominence around the world. They have traveled to the great venues such as Carnegie Hall and have expanded their repertoire outside of the Russian composers. Their current guest conductor is Nicolag Znaider. This year the orchestra released a critically acclaimed "Die Walkure" with Jonas Kaufmann, Nina Stemme and Rene Pape.

Metropolitan Opera-The Met's orchestra is well known for its range and ability to adapt to any conductor and singer. They suffered through a conductor crisis as of late with the absence of artistic director James Levine but under the Met's new Principal Conductor Fabio Luisi, they came back to form. The group last triumphed in Verdi staples "Aida" and "Un Ballo in Maschera" They also recently garnered acclaim for "Parsifal" under Daniele Gatti. Lastly, the group won a Grammy for the new Ring Cycle under the direction of Levine and Luisi.

Royal Opera House-Antonio Pappano's opera has become one of the best opera orchestras in the world. Its range of repertoire and its consistency in every piece has proven that Pappano is most likely one of the greatest conductors living right now. Recent hits included "Otello" and "Les Troyens" under Pappano. The group also scored success in Meyerbeer's "Robert Le Diable."

Vienna Staatsoper/Philharmonic-Unlike the three former nominees the Vienna Orchestra performs all year long and continuously performs in balls, galas, concerts, and operas. Franz Welser-Most currently holds the position of Music director and brought the orchestra to its heights since he has held the position. Recent highlights include the Ring Cycle with Nina Stemme and Simon O'Neill and "Romeo et Juliette" with Nino Machaidze and Piotr Beczala. 

Predictions-Royal Opera House is sure to take this award especially since Antonio Pappano is nominated for Best Conductor. Additionally, the orchestra has successes throughout the season.
